Consultant begins market study for Kingman event and recreation center; USDA grant funds project

City staff reported that CSL International was selected to produce a market feasibility study for a multi‑use event and recreation center, funded by a USDA Rural Business Development Grant; initial stakeholder work and site tours identified community interest and possible operating deficits.

City staff reported that a market feasibility study for a potential event and recreational facility in Kingman is underway, funded by a U.S. Department of Agriculture Rural Business Development Grant and assigned to CSL International.
